Video board, this is the part of your computer that is responsible for the graphics processing. Often it has some integrated components like a sound card, enabling your computer to play sound, or a network card, to connect your computer to the network. ![]() Motherboard, this is the component that connects all the different parts of your computer. Memory (RAM), this is very fast memory in which temporary data is stored before being processed by the processor. A processor (CPU), this is the heart of your computer, where the data processing is done.
